What are you using for driver to passenger gas transfer? What are your line setups like in tank?
In tank plumbing is OEM.
I have a Walbro 535 and 450 on hobbs through OEM line to the OEM regulator, then AN lines to fuel filer, Ethanol sensor, then splits to HPFP and PI, then from PI, to FPR back to the tank.

Ive bypassed it in the past, ran a new corrugated line from the top of the venturi system to barbed bulkhead fitting that i drilled and installed on the factory fuel tank hat instead of it running into the oem fuel filter and then i ran a aeromotive fuel filter in line underneath the car, did me well at 700 whp

I'm not sure which is more of a restriction, the oem venturi or the oem filter...

I think what I'll do is run two 535s, feed one through the oem venturi, merge to another line from the second pump, then out through some kind of a/n fitting on the passenger side. Let one pump feed the bucket venturi and the other pump the driver -> passenger side venturi

Fresh fuel pressure regulator/filter was a big improvement on my car.
Out of curiosity I have opened up the filter and it was full with dirt etc.
Deff caused some restriction.

yes that's it. my old pump is now just a lift pump with the stock venturi system still in place and functional. the radium tank is designed for 335i fuel tank, it doesnt quite fit my 135i fuel tank but i made it fit with some minor modifications. their website has some good system pictures showing how the oem and their system differ in operation.
